Common Causes of Excessive Water Softener Regeneration

1. Oversized Water Softener

Choosing a water softener that is too large for your household’s needs can lead to frequent regeneration. The softener will soften more water than necessary, resulting in premature exhaustion of the resin bed.

2. Hard Water

Homes with extremely hard water have a higher demand for softening. This can cause the softener to regenerate more often to keep up with the demand.

3. Iron or Manganese in Water

Iron and manganese can foul the resin bed in a water softener, reducing its capacity and leading to more frequent regeneration.

4. Incorrect Regeneration Settings

The regeneration settings on your water softener should be adjusted based on your water usage and hardness levels. Incorrect settings can trigger unnecessary regeneration.

5. Malfunctioning Meter

The water softener’s meter measures water usage to determine when regeneration is needed. A malfunctioning meter can provide inaccurate readings, leading to premature regeneration.

6. Broken Bypass Valve

A broken bypass valve can allow hard water to bypass the softener, reducing its effectiveness and causing more frequent regeneration.

7. Clogged or Dirty Resin Bed

Over time, the resin bed in the water softener can become clogged with sediment or other contaminants. This reduces its capacity and triggers more frequent regeneration.

Troubleshooting and Solutions

1. Check Water Softener Size

Ensure that your water softener is appropriately sized for your household’s water usage and hardness levels. If necessary, consider upgrading or downsizing the unit.

2. Test Water Hardness

Get your water tested to determine its hardness levels. If the water is extremely hard, you may need to adjust the regeneration settings or consider a different type of water softener.

3. Remove Iron or Manganese

Install an iron or manganese filter before the water softener to remove these contaminants and prevent fouling of the resin bed.

4. Adjust Regeneration Settings

Follow the manufacturer’s instructions to adjust the regeneration settings based on your water usage and hardness levels. Ensure that the regeneration frequency is set appropriately.

5. Replace Meter

If the meter is malfunctioning, replace it with a new one to ensure accurate water usage readings.

6. Repair or Replace Bypass Valve

Inspect the bypass valve for any damage or leaks. If necessary, repair or replace the valve to prevent hard water from bypassing the softener.

7. Clean or Replace Resin Bed

If the resin bed is clogged or dirty, clean it using a resin cleaner or replace the bed entirely to restore its capacity and reduce regeneration frequency.

Top Questions Asked

Q: Can I prevent my water softener from regenerating so often?

A: Yes, by ensuring the water softener is appropriately sized, adjusting regeneration settings, and maintaining the unit regularly.

Q: Is it normal for my water softener to regenerate twice a day?

A: No, excessive regeneration can indicate a problem with the softener or water conditions.

Q: How can I tell if my water softener‘s resin bed needs cleaning?

A: Reduced water pressure, decreased softening capacity, and frequent regeneration can indicate a clogged resin bed.
